John Henry Linder (Pasquale) a native of Plaquemine Louisiana and longtime resident of Baker, Louisiana went home to meet the Lord on Jan. 16th, 2019 at the age of 80. John was a veteran of the United States Coast Guard, a loving husband and father, and will be missed greatly. He was the greatest Blessing from God's earthly rewards given to us as a husband, father, and grandfather. May John's peace in God's kingdom, be a witness of our Lord Jesus Christ, and His grace.
He was preceded in death by his father, Johnny Linder; mother, Nora Hilda Williams; stepmother, Marie Eve Linder; and Sister-in-law, Jerry C. Hanks and husband Alvin.
He is survived by his Wife, Diane G. Linder, of 58 years; Son, John Clinton Linder and wife Rhonda; Daughter, Angie C. Hanna; Grandsons, D.J. Sells and wife Melissa, Dustin C. Hanna, Tyler Randall and Tucker Randall; Two Brothers, Norman Linder and wife Diane, Ernest C. (Tinker) Linder and wife Barbara; In-laws, Jacob E. and Maria Cloessner, Charles and Kay Cloessner, and Linda Didier, with numerous nieces and nephews.
Pallbearers are Paul Mathes Jr., Jason Cloessner, Matt Cloessner, D.J. Sells, Dustin Hanna, Jody Hanna, Cody Hanna, and Christopher Hargroder.
Family and friends are invited to attend the visitation which will be held at Greenoaks Funeral Home Florida Blvd in Baton Rouge, Louisiana on Saturday Jan. 19th, 2019 from 12:00 pm-2:00 pm. Funeral services will follow at 2:00 pm. Burial will follow in Greenoaks Memorial Park. Services will be conducted by Pastor Paul Brill with Bethany World Prayer Center.
